Parks for Family Fun in Jackson, MS
1. LeFleur's Bluff State Park
LeFleur's Bluff State Park is a gem for families seeking a mix of nature and recreation. Located in the Central Area, this park features:
- Picnic Areas: Several shaded spots equipped with tables and grills.
- Playgrounds: Safe and well-maintained playgrounds for younger children.
- Trails: Miles of hiking and biking trails that cater to various skill levels.
- Fishing: The park has a lake where families can fish or simply enjoy the serene environment.
2. Riverside Park
Riverside Park is a family-friendly destination located in the North Side. This park is perfect for those looking to spend a day outdoors with:
- Playgrounds: Modern play structures that engage children of all ages.
- Sports Facilities: Basketball courts and open fields for recreational sports.
- Walking Paths: Scenic paths along the river, perfect for leisurely strolls or bike rides.
- Picnic Areas: Plenty of spots to set up for a family meal in the fresh air.
3. Jackson Zoo
While primarily a zoo, the Jackson Zoo, located on the West Side, offers a park-like atmosphere that families will enjoy. Features include:
- Animal Exhibits: A wide variety of animals that captivate children.
- Play Areas: Dedicated spaces for kids to play while learning about wildlife.
- Educational Programs: Opportunities for children to learn about conservation.
- Picnic Areas: Designated spots for families to enjoy lunch together.
4. Smith Park
Located in the heart of Jackson, Smith Park is a historical park that offers a peaceful retreat. Families can enjoy:
- Open Green Spaces: Ideal for kite flying, frisbee, or simply relaxing on the grass.
- Walking Trails: Paths that meander through beautiful landscapes.
- Playground: A small playground suitable for younger children.
- Event Spaces: Often hosts community events and activities that families can participate in.
